Hey finance folks — quick Q3 planning note on the Tellwyn regional sales review. The Ashbourne territory beat plan by 9%, while Norvale lagged again, mostly on delayed renewals. We'll rebalance quota assumptions before the next forecast lock. One outcome of the review affects our broader commercial roadmap, and that piece is summarized just below.

confidential, fajop-yaweg: The renewal with Zorixox Holdings closes at $5 million a year, 15 percent above the last contract. Project Quenath slips by one quarter because of the staffing delay.

## Deployment

Welcome aboard! Before you deploy Larkmill anywhere, know that it talks to the Quillbase pricing API upstream, and that API falls over more often than we'd like. So we wrap every call in a circuit breaker: after a run of failures it opens, requests short-circuit to cached prices, and after a cooldown it half-opens to probe. Don't disable it in staging — we test the breaker paths there on purpose. When you provision a new environment, set the breaker configuration to these values.

deployment values, kagug-bagef:
wenius:
  pin: 8006
  tenant: tameth
  seal: seal_6cc08e04
  metrics_host: metrics.wenius.torvaworks.corp
  standby_team: jormir
  escalation: julvan-istius
  nonce: a127de

// MAX_EXPORT_ROWS caps spreadsheet exports from the LedgerLoom
// reporting module. Above roughly 250k rows, the cell-style cache
// grows superlinearly and workers on the standard Quarrytown pool
// exceed their 4 GB limit, triggering OOM kills mid-export. We cap
// here rather than stream because the downstream formatter requires
// the full sheet in memory. Raising this value needs a load test on
// the large-memory pool and release-manager sign-off. The cap was
// validated against the build recorded below.

build token for tajeg-bajep: htk14_409ba9df6b8acb

Subject: On-call handoff — tile cache

Welcome to the rotation. The Marrowfield tile-rendering cache is the usual suspect for render latency pages. Check eviction rates first, then upstream renderer health. Don't flush the cache without paging the maps lead. The full on-call procedure is documented on the internal page below.

operations page: https://confluence.lumicsys.internal/projects/display/projects/display